14:22 — Kicked off the big load test against the Marrowgate checkout flow, aiming for 5x normal traffic. Things held fine until the cart-merge step, where latency spiked and a few hundred synthetic orders got stuck in pending. Heads up for the new folks: this wasn't a real outage, just the staging cluster running out of connection-pool headroom. We tagged the run so you can pull the exact artifacts using the trace token below.

build token for fajop-kageg: htk14_a2d40227103e0f

# Constants for the Hollowfen catalogue import job.
# Pulls MARC-ish records from the Bryndale consortium feed,
# normalizes, and writes to the Shelfwright index.
# Security notes: feed is treated as untrusted input; all record
# fields are length-capped before parsing, and the importer runs
# with read-only credentials against the source. Batch sizes and
# retry ceilings were chosen to bound memory and prevent the
# retry loop from amplifying a poisoned feed. Do not raise caps
# without re-running the fuzz suite. Current tuning values follow.

tuning table, kawep-tawif:
CAPS = {
    "olidor": 80,
    "belion": 7,
    "quenys": 225,
    "druox": 839,
    "fraath": 482,
}

# Document Transport: Key-Card Stock — Queller Point Site

Scope: movement of blank key-card stock to the new Queller Point facility.

Stock ships only via approved Harkwell couriers. Boxes stay sealed with tamper tape; broken seals mean the batch returns to Fennick Row for audit. One run per day, morning slot only. Log each box count at both ends. Recipient is the site security lead, in person — no lobby drops, no deputies. The confidential hand-over instruction appears directly below this line.

handover note for yagep-tagef: the fenok sorwyn courier leaves the fraok sileth sorax ledger at gate 2873 under passcode 476683

Break-glass access for Glintway's canary gating rules is intended for plugin authors whose releases are blocked by a stuck gate. Use it only when the canary evaluator is unresponsive and a rollback is impossible. Opening the override console requires two approvals and the standing recovery passphrase. For convenience during incidents, the current passphrase is recorded immediately below this paragraph.

recovery phrase for yahap-faduf: sorion-kasath-briath-gorius-ulaael-zorvan-aldiel-quenwyn-casdor-framir-julwyn-novvan-zorox